Assessment initially, always

The ideal analgesic choice trips on a good analysis. In emergency discomfort management, the assessment is short but not shallow. I such as to slow around 3 elements.

First, identify the discomfort. Start, location, radiation, high quality, and irritating elements overview both diagnosis and analgesic selection. Abrupt tearing back pain with hypotension is not a possibility for enthusiastic dosing; it is an aortic catastrophe until tested otherwise. Diffuse abdominal discomfort with protecting demands caution with opioids that might cloud the photo before medical review.

Second, quantify and contextualize intensity. A numerical ranking range serves, yet it is not the entire tale. Search for facial grimace, protective positions, sweat, tachycardia, and the pace of speech. A calm building contractor stating "perhaps a five" while white-knuckling their upper leg deserves respectful suspicion. On the other hand, a highly meaningful person can report a 10 yet reveal relaxed respirations and typical important indicators. Make use of both reported and observed indicators, and repeat after interventions.

Third, display for warnings and contraindications. Anticoagulant usage in head injury elevates the risks. Bronchial asthma changes the conversation regarding NSAIDs. Background of opioid level of sensitivity, current sedatives or alcohol, and kidney disability are not footnotes. Quick checks like blood glucose can reframe anxiety from discomfort to hypoglycemia. Choosing the best analgesic in the field

Selection is a balance of onset, potency, route, and adverse effects profile, constricted by extent and method. The typical agents in pre-hospital setups have character peculiarities you discover to respect.

Methoxyflurane, a breathed in analgesic provided via a portable gadget, is quick to release and extremely titratable. It radiates for moderate trauma discomfort, misplacements, and fractures during motion or splinting. Onset is fast, within a few breaths. Negative effects include lightheadedness and sometimes nausea or vomiting. Complete dose limits matter because of historic nephrotoxicity issues at anesthesia-level exposures. Modern low-dose analgesic use is thought about risk-free when sticking to supplier limitations and neighborhood guidelines. Keep the gadget in the person's hand when possible so it drops away if they become sluggish. In warm environments or when dehydration is thought, remain mindful and moisten where appropriate.

Intranasal fentanyl offers rapid onset without IV accessibility. It pairs well with severe pain when IVs are not feasible, like in combative head injury individuals or paediatrics. View breathing rate and mental standing closely. Dosing mistakes throughout nostrils happen when the mucosa is crowded or bleeding. Split the dose, enable absorption, and reassess prior to offering a lot more. Stay clear of piling numerous sedating agents.

Intravenous morphine and fentanyl continue to be staples where range allows. Morphine's hemodynamic impacts can be unwanted in hypotension. Fentanyl is cleaner in that regard, yet its potency needs accuracy and surveillance. I have seen more adverse events from haste than from the drugs pain management training for nurses themselves. Slower, smaller increments with review will usually beat a big in advance dose.

image

Ketamine, where permitted, is a powerful ally for serious injury pain and individuals who can not tolerate opioids. At analgesic-dose ranges it preserves air passage reflexes and spontaneous breathing. Expect dysphoria or emergence responses occasionally. A quiet, one-to-one discussion throughout management commonly stops distress. Prevent in suspected psychosis unless benefits strongly outweigh threats, and follow your administration to the letter.

Non-opioids are worthy of interest. Intravenous paracetamol is undervalued for moderate discomfort and as an opioid-sparing complement; start is not immediate, however it smooths the contour. NSAIDs can help with kidney colic or bone and joint discomfort supplied there is no kidney impairment, peptic ulcer disease, or anticoagulant risk. In dehydration, miss the NSAID.

Monitoring that prevents trouble

Analgesia without observation is gambling. Continual or frequent surveillance is the foundation of risk-free practice.

Respiratory rate and quality defeated a solitary SpO2 number. A calm 14 breaths per minute with good upper body increase informs a various story than an irregular 8 with periodic apneas while the pulse oximeter still shows 96 percent. Capnography, if offered, is superb for early discovery of hypoventilation after opioids. For intranasal fentanyl and IV opioids, repeat analyses every couple of minutes early, after that step the regularity down as soon as the fad is steady.

Look past oxygenation. High blood pressure can drift with morphine. Heart price commonly drops as discomfort solves, not necessarily as a result of adverse impacts. Pupils, level of sedation, and the person's capacity to address a full sentence inform you whether the dose was right. Repeat discomfort ratings, yes, however likewise note feature: can they shift position, bend the knee, cough even more comfortably?

Special populations where judgment matters

Paediatrics tends to frighten up until you have a couple of success. Children feel safer with a parent literally existing. Intranasal routes decrease injury. Dosing by weight appears evident but is where errors lurk. Use color-coded aids or electronic calculators if readily available. Observe closely for paradoxical reactions, especially with ketamine or benzodiazepines if your protocol includes them. For burns or fractures, disturbance is not a perk strategy, it is essential.

Elderly patients are much more conscious respiratory depressants and more probable to have comorbidities. Start reduced, go slow, and inspect renal feature if known prior to grabbing NSAIDs. Look for delirium precipitated by pain, opioids, or the atmosphere. A quiet corner, glasses and hearing aids in place, and clear, low-pace descriptions can halve the confusion.

Pregnancy elevates the stakes. Placement left lateral to avoid vena cava compression when feasible. Stay clear of NSAIDs in late maternity unless routed by a doctor. Opioids may be required; titrate with care and include innovative care early. Methoxyflurane usage in pregnancy must follow local plan and risk-benefit discussion.

Patients with chronic opioid treatment require tailored strategies. Their baseline resistance commonly demands higher doses, however resistance is not resistance to respiratory system anxiety. Go for feature and relief, not total elimination of discomfort. Where possible, verify their common program and take into consideration ketamine or regional alternatives if readily available within scope.

When pain covers diagnosis

Emergency clinicians walk a line in between humane analgesia and diagnostic clearness. The worry of "concealing" can bring about undertreatment. Evidence and experience reveal that ideal analgesia improves evaluation top quality for the most part. You can palpate a tender abdominal area better when safeguarding reduces. You can take a much better history from a patient who is not panting via every word.

There are exceptions where the image can move. Inexplicable hypotension combined with serious discomfort requires mindful titration and urgent transport, not repeated dosing on scene. Believed area disorder demands frequent neurovascular checks and wise analgesic usage without delaying medical review. For head injuries with modified psychological standing, prioritize airway and neurologic surveillance; provide analgesia, yet keep doses traditional and view students and ventilation closely.

Controlling nausea, itching, and opposite side effects

Antiemetics have a place when opioids or unpredictable analgesics activate nausea or vomiting. If your method includes ondansetron or metoclopramide, offer it early when background suggests high danger. Bear in mind fluid condition and stay clear of overwhelming fragile patients. For pruritus after opioids, reassurance and time commonly are enough in the field; antihistamines are not always indicated and can calm unnecessarily. Constantly equilibrium sign therapy against the total sedative load.

Regional and advanced options

Many out-of-hospital companies do not execute nerve blocks, but some advanced teams and remote medical professionals do. Femoral nerve obstructs for hip fractures can change treatment. If your range includes them, respect the preparation: sterilized method, ultrasound where feasible, and mindful dosing. When unavailable, a well-applied grip splint and systemic analgesia stay reliable. For rib fractures, committed splinting and targeted breathing coaching can decrease the requirement for high opioid doses. Regional options deserve recognizing even if you can not execute them; they impact your handover and your pre-transport plan.
